Output 84908e62ca839cc73b562d0a9b18f986caf042f4b5ffab6e441ce54daa33a3ae:190

value
688221
script pubkey
OP_0 OP_PUSHBYTES_32 6a0e7b0311f5c290d9a78c209ae8551d9c519157f49f057ba610deb05ac661a1
address
bc1qdg88kqc37hpfpkd83ssf46z4rkw9ry2h7j0s27axzr0tqkkxvxssgv89hy
transaction
84908e62ca839cc73b562d0a9b18f986caf042f4b5ffab6e441ce54daa33a3ae
spent
true